Output 407cbf33b252ac7bd0bef878dd54680ab22f3958fa3a3139bc4f81024b1fdc74:1

value
9535866
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f84d6438ada6a814541e47a1fb8707be81ecd58 OP_EQUAL
address
3GEUVifSwJXQ744q9kmTZrmxbZ8FxEhQew
transaction
407cbf33b252ac7bd0bef878dd54680ab22f3958fa3a3139bc4f81024b1fdc74
confirmations
172855
spent
true